Lentils - A Super-Food


Lentils offer a whole bunch of healthy benefits and are so easy to cook. One cup of lentils provides about a third of your daily fiber needs and a healthy mix of vitamins and minerals. Good for the heart - Lentils serve up excellent doses of folate and magnesium. Lentils are inexpensive and easy to include in just about any soup or crock-pot recipe!

Here is an excellent dish - sure to warm you up on a chilly Winter night!

Here's all you need:

1/2 lb. of lentils - rinsed and cooked ( Boil for 10 minutes and let simmer for another 10 or 15 minutes )

1 lb. of potatoes - rinsed well and sliced

1 lb. of tomatoes

1 Large red or purple onion

1 heaping teaspoonful of your favorite herbs ( we like cumin, mint and thyme

3 hard-boiled eggs

1-1/2 oz. of butter

1/2 cup extra virgin olive oil

pepper and salt to taste.

Peel, wash, and dice the potatoes and onion,

and fry them in 1/2 cup of extra virgin olive oil until nearly soft.

slice the tomatoes ( Or use a small can of chopped tomatoes )

mix the fried vegetables, lentils, tomatoes, herbs, and seasoning well together.

Turn the mixture into a pie-dish, and pour over as much water or vegetable stock as may be required for gravy.

Quarter the hard-boiled eggs and place them on the top.

Cover with a short crust, and bake at 300 for 1-1/2 hours.
